Camberwell Has Green Space And Is Perfect For Pets
Camberwell Green is a highly regarded park in the local area, scoring 4 out of 5 on Google, after 1,469 reviews. This is a lot of reviews, so for any park to maintain such a high score has to be viewed as a positive factor, indicating Camberwell Green is a popular destination with the local […]